Special Weather Statement issued August 25 at 1:55AM MDT by NWS North Platte NE
Details
At 155 AM MDT, Doppler radar was tracking strong thunderstorms along
a line extending from 16 miles southwest of Merriman to 21 miles
north of Whitman to 6 miles southeast of Hyannis. Movement was east
at 35 mph.
HAZARD…Wind gusts up to 40 mph and pea size hail.
SOURCE…Radar indicated.
IMPACT…Gusty winds could knock down tree limbs and blow around
unsecured objects. Minor hail damage to vegetation is
possible.
